Output 95a23eadc3607a83adebfffbca04334ac74b8f0e25232d8f390ce1de6f06f9b0:0

value
2543007
script pubkey
OP_0 OP_PUSHBYTES_20 3b520e6be3a64dbae0dc1aa201381f4767d0d182
address
bc1q8dfqu6lr5exm4cxur23qzwqlganap5vz4jkm2u
transaction
95a23eadc3607a83adebfffbca04334ac74b8f0e25232d8f390ce1de6f06f9b0
spent
true